Add the glEGLImageTargetRenderbufferStorageOES entry function. BUG=18316605 Change-Id: If9f7ecef4391d2bfbe8c09046305225d8dea9d80
diff --git a/src/OpenGL/libGLES_CM/libGLES_CM.cpp b/src/OpenGL/libGLES_CM/libGLES_CM.cpp index 2be66e6..f939907 100644 --- a/src/OpenGL/libGLES_CM/libGLES_CM.cpp +++ b/src/OpenGL/libGLES_CM/libGLES_CM.cpp Binary files differ
diff --git a/src/OpenGL/libGLES_CM/libGLES_CM.def b/src/OpenGL/libGLES_CM/libGLES_CM.def index 253c1c5..280624f 100644 --- a/src/OpenGL/libGLES_CM/libGLES_CM.def +++ b/src/OpenGL/libGLES_CM/libGLES_CM.def
@@ -137,7 +137,6 @@ glPointParameterx @166 glPointParameterxv @167 glPointSize @101 - glPointSizePointerOES @168 glPointSizex @102 glPolygonOffset @103 glPolygonOffsetx @104 @@ -175,6 +174,11 @@ glVertexPointer @130 glViewport @131 + ; Extensions + glPointSizePointerOES @168 + glEGLImageTargetTexture2DOES + glEGLImageTargetRenderbufferStorageOES + ; EGL dependencies glCreateContext glGetProcAddress
diff --git a/src/OpenGL/libGLESv2/libGLESv2.cpp b/src/OpenGL/libGLESv2/libGLESv2.cpp index 1b6c835..cf263dc 100644 --- a/src/OpenGL/libGLESv2/libGLESv2.cpp +++ b/src/OpenGL/libGLESv2/libGLESv2.cpp
@@ -230,7 +230,7 @@ void GL_APIENTRY glBindAttribLocation(GLuint program, GLuint index, const GLchar* name) { - TRACE("(GLuint program = %d, GLuint index = %d, const GLchar* name = 0x%0.8p)", program, index, name); + TRACE("(GLuint program = %d, GLuint index = %d, const GLchar* name = %s)", program, index, name); try { @@ -2422,7 +2422,7 @@ void GL_APIENTRY glGenTextures(GLsizei n, GLuint* textures) { - TRACE("(GLsizei n = %d, GLuint* textures = 0x%0.8p)", n, textures); + TRACE("(GLsizei n = %d, GLuint* textures = 0x%0.8p)", n, textures); try { @@ -2495,7 +2495,7 @@ void GL_APIENTRY glGetActiveUniform(GLuint program, GLuint index, GLsizei bufsize, GLsizei* length, GLint* size, GLenum* type, GLchar* name) { TRACE("(GLuint program = %d, GLuint index = %d, GLsizei bufsize = %d, " - "GLsizei* length = 0x%0.8p, GLint* size = 0x%0.8p, GLenum* type = 0x%0.8p, GLchar* name = 0x%0.8p)", + "GLsizei* length = 0x%0.8p, GLint* size = 0x%0.8p, GLenum* type = 0x%0.8p, GLchar* name = %s)", program, index, bufsize, length, size, type, name); try @@ -3020,7 +3020,7 @@ void GL_APIENTRY glGetProgramiv(GLuint program, GLenum pname, GLint* params) { - TRACE("(GLuint program = %d, GLenum pname = %d, GLint* params = 0x%0.8p)", program, pname, params); + TRACE("(GLuint program = %d, GLenum pname = 0x%X, GLint* params = 0x%0.8p)", program, pname, params); try { @@ -3720,7 +3720,7 @@ int GL_APIENTRY glGetUniformLocation(GLuint program, const GLchar* name) { - TRACE("(GLuint program = %d, const GLchar* name = 0x%0.8p)", program, name); + TRACE("(GLuint program = %d, const GLchar* name = %s)", program, name); try { @@ -6143,6 +6143,13 @@ } } +void GL_APIENTRY glEGLImageTargetRenderbufferStorageOES(GLenum target, GLeglImageOES image) +{ + TRACE("(GLenum target = 0x%X, GLeglImageOES image = 0x%0.8p)", target, image); + + UNIMPLEMENTED(); +} + __eglMustCastToProperFunctionPointerType glGetProcAddress(const char *procname) { struct Extension @@ -6177,6 +6184,7 @@ EXTENSION(glGetQueryivEXT), EXTENSION(glGetQueryObjectuivEXT), EXTENSION(glEGLImageTargetTexture2DOES), + EXTENSION(glEGLImageTargetRenderbufferStorageOES), #undef EXTENSION };
diff --git a/src/OpenGL/libGLESv2/libGLESv2.def b/src/OpenGL/libGLESv2/libGLESv2.def index 07f295d..5b9347d 100644 --- a/src/OpenGL/libGLESv2/libGLESv2.def +++ b/src/OpenGL/libGLESv2/libGLESv2.def
@@ -154,8 +154,6 @@ glIsFenceNV @155 glSetFenceNV @156 glTestFenceNV @157 - ;glGetTranslatedShaderSourceANGLE @159 - ;glTexStorage2DEXT @160 glGetGraphicsResetStatusEXT @161 glReadnPixelsEXT @162 glGetnUniformfvEXT @163 @@ -167,6 +165,8 @@ glEndQueryEXT @169 glGetQueryivEXT @170 glGetQueryObjectuivEXT @171 + glEGLImageTargetTexture2DOES + glEGLImageTargetRenderbufferStorageOES ; EGL dependencies glCreateContext